One student killed, over 15 injured after school bus carrying students crashes into deep gorge near Amlibari in Nandurbar

Nandurbar, Nov 9 (UNI) A tragic accident occurred in Maharashtra’s Nandurbar district today afternoon, when a school bus from Mahonbari Ashram School plunged into a deep gorge measuring between 100 and 150 feet, resulting in the death of one student and injuries to more than 15 others.
The accident occurred near Amlibari village along the Mulgi–Akalkuwa road in the Akalkuwa administrative division.
According to police reports, the bus carrying students of Mahonbari Ashram School, located in Jalgaon district, was returning to their institution after the Diwali vacation. While descending a hilly stretch near Amlibari, the driver reportedly lost control of the vehicle, causing it to veer off the road and plunge into the deep ravine below. The impact was severe, and the bus overturned, leaving several students trapped under the wreckage.
